Oklahoma Fried Onion Burgers

Classic diner-style Oklahoma fried onion burgers made with thinly sliced onions smashed into juicy beef patties for rich flavor and crispy edges.

Ingredients
  

Burgers
  • 1 large yellow onion thinly sliced
  • 1 lb ground beef 80/20
  • salt and pepper to taste
  • 1-2 tbsp neutral oil optional
  • 4 hamburger buns soft, diner style
  • pickle slices
  • yellow mustard

Method
 

  1. Thinly slice the onion and lightly salt it. Let sit 10 minutes.
  2. Divide ground beef into 4 loose balls without compressing.
  3. Heat a skillet over medium-high heat with a bit of oil if needed.
  4. Place small mounds of onions in the pan and top with beef balls.
  5. Press down firmly to smash the patties thin, season with salt and pepper.
  6. Cook without moving 2–3 minutes until edges crisp.
  7. Flip the patties so the onions are on top, place buns face-down to steam.
  8. Assemble burgers with mustard, pickles, and patties. Serve hot.

Notes

Use very thin onions for authentic texture and sweetness.
